OnePlus 5T to Unveil with a Higher Price Tag Than Its Predecessor

“Cost of smartphone components is rising, but phones are also getting better. OnePlus users will appreciate what’s coming.” The leak surfaced online a couple of days ago, which allegedly indicates that OnePlus 5T will have a higher price tag compared to its predecessor. If this news is what we think it to be, fans definitely need to shell out an expensive amount in order to purchase the new smartphone that is replacing the OnePlus 5 next week.

According to the post, Pete Lau has claimed that the increase in the pricing of smartphones is the only cause of devices ‘getting better’. Earlier this week, a OnePlus fan had asked him whether or not the 4,000 Yuan amount is sufficient for purchasing the forthcoming device, to which, Lau responded positively (as reported by GizmoChina). Taking a stab at its price figure, we expect the OnePlus 5T variant with 8 GB of RAM and 128 GB of native storage will be priced at 4,000 Yuan or $602 (approx).

While OnePlus 5T was reported to come sans the wireless charging technology, fans were never disappointed with this. For, the Shenzhen based smartphone manufacture prefer to stick to its tradition by unveiling the forthcoming smartphone with dash charging technology. Also, through the OnePlus 5T’s render, there arrived some resemblance to the OPPO R11S. We have seen how the R11S key specs were revealed ahead of its launch (which we have reported here).

Originally, OnePlus One was introduced in the year 2014 with a price tag of $299. Since then, the tech giant has consistently been increasing the pricing of their devices. By the time OnePlus 5 entered the tech world, the pricing went higher by $40 over its predecessor model. As per possibilities, the OnePlus 5T‘s 64 GB model is pegged up with a price tag of $519. On the other front, the 128 GB variant is expected to cost approximately $579.
